04 Sep 2024Very similar to Lydoke(2) but this route has a walking option along paths at the Okehampton end. Rather than taking the shared Granite Way walking/cycling route. This way goes through the Old Town Nature reserve and across Okehampton golf course - a route that is clearly marked. I walking from Okehampton, after leaving the golf course and entering a field of pasture, care is needed after about 200 metres of following the field boundary on your right, look for a large to your left (to the south) this leads you on to the Granite way. In the opposite direction it is easier to follow as you go through this large head down across the field and turn right along the field edge onto the golf course. There are a couple of places where it is possible to walk a short distance off the cycle route - but mostly this is a shared route. There is an option of leaving the route at Sourton where there is a nice picnic spot, a fine church and a very interesting pub -the Highwayman. The route then returns back the same way to the Granite way.
